WSU Tri-Cities Wine Science Union

Toward the end of last year I had the privilege of meeting Alex Gelles while on the WSU Tri-Cities campus. He mentioned trying to get a Wine Science Union running and from there I committed to helping.

Alex and the vice-president of Wine Science Union, Nathan Richardson, have done the majority of the paperwork to get the ball rolling, but now we have to deal with university rules and restrictions on how we can use our student organization funds. We are hoping to get a wine tour set for spring semester, have a few guest speakers at our meetings, and host an occasional tasting.

A key part of learning about wine is tasting and developing a palate. The student money we have been allotted cannot be used to purchase wine for tastings, so now we get to seek out donations. If you have any ideas on places or people who may be willing to donate, please let me know!

32nd Annual Tri-Cities Wine Festival

Get ready to mark your calendars wine lovers! The 32nd Annual Tri-Cities Wine Festival is coming up on November 5th and 6th. This is the longest running judged wine festival in the region and draws a crowd from all over the Northwest. The event is being held at the Tri-Cities Convention Center and is open to the public. Those in attendance must be 21 and be able to provide a valid photo ID.

All seminar tickets MUST be purchased in advance on Ticketmaster, at Ticketmaster outlets, or at the Toyota Center Box Office. Tickets for the Wine Gala and Silent Auction may be purchased at any of the outlets listed above or at the door on Saturday for $65. Proceeds from the silent auction go to the Tri-City Wine Society’s educational fund benefitting viticulture and enology students.
